What is Considered a Hit and Run?

An accident is considered a “hit and run” when the driver leaves the scene of an accident after causing injury or hits an unoccupied vehicle without leaving contact information.

In the state of Texas, a driver is required to stop for the following:

  • Property Damage
  • Bodily Injury
  • Death

Upon stopping, the driver must provide the property owner or the other drivers involved with his or her contact information, driver’s license information and insurance information. A willful and intentional failure to stop and provide this information may result in serious criminal consequences.

Defense for Texas Hit and Run Charges

If you have been accused of leaving the scene of an accident, you have the right to legal counsel. A Houston hit & run attorney from Guy L. Womack & Associates, P.C. can meet with you during a free initial consultation to go over your legal rights and discuss your options with you.

In defending a client facing hit and run charges, a hit & run lawyer in Texas should thoroughly investigate every aspect of the charges in order to determine how to build the most effective defense strategy. Often, the intent of the defendant will play a major role in the case.

For example, a driver may not have known that he or she was involved in an accident. A driver may have sustained a head injury and therefore was not thinking clearly when he or she left the scene. Whatever the particular circumstances, a defendant will need an attorney to represent his or her side of the story in court.
